posted February 06, 2009 02:43 PM
I believe it was: '86-87 = GPZ 1000r Ninja, '84-85 = GPZ 900r Ninja. Although they did continue to make the 900 available in Japan and other countries until I believe 1990 or so. Last year for the GPZ1100 was '83.
So..... I believe the '92 Concours utilized the early 1000r engine, which would seem to me that the oem headpipe assembly would therefore fit and/or be very close. If you remove the lowers, a calculated guess would be yes. But not sure if an aftermarket headpipe would follow the exact same lines. Whichever aftermarket company you purchase the headpipe from should hopefully be able to answer that.
